How to download anime from Crunchyroll for offline viewing?

4 Answers2026-07-06 14:50:09
Crunchyroll's offline viewing feature is a game-changer for anime fans on the go, but it’s not as straightforward as a simple download button. First, you’ll need a premium subscription—free users don’t get access to this perk. Once you’re subscribed, open the Crunchyroll app on your mobile device (this doesn’t work on desktop). Navigate to the anime you want, and if it’s available for offline viewing, you’ll see a download icon. Not all shows have this option due to licensing restrictions, so don’t be surprised if your favorite title isn’t there. One thing I learned the hard way: downloads expire after a while, usually 48 hours once you start watching. The app also limits how many episodes you can store offline at once, so plan your binge sessions wisely. I wish they’d expand the library of downloadable titles—it’s frustrating when 'Attack on Titan' is available but 'Jujutsu Kaisen' isn’t. Still, when it works, it’s perfect for long flights or subway rides where Wi-Fi’s spotty.

How do I legally download high quality ebooks for offline reading?

4 Answers2026-08-01 09:55:19
For academic or niche non-fiction, sometimes the best option is the publisher's own platform. University presses or specialized publishers often sell PDFs directly. These are typically watermark-free, high-resolution files meant for serious study. The process might feel a bit less sleek than a big retailer, but you're getting the definitive digital edition. I do this for critical theory or history books I need to annotate heavily. The file is mine to keep, and I can put it on any device without worrying about app compatibility.

How to find high-quality anime image downloads?

3 Answers2026-06-23 16:28:16
Finding high-quality anime images can feel like a treasure hunt, but there are some tried-and-true spots I always check. First, I rely on dedicated anime art platforms like Pixiv or DeviantArt—both have tons of original artwork from talented creators. For official art, studio websites or the official social media accounts of anime series often post crisp promotional materials. If resolution is key, I search with filters on Google Images (set to 'Large' size) or use sites like Zerochan, which specializes in anime and manga images with strict quality control. Another trick is digging into fan communities. Subreddits like r/AnimeWallpaper or Discord servers focused on anime art sharing often have curated collections. Some users even upscale lower-res images using AI tools, though results vary. And never forget the power of reverse image search—if I stumble upon a low-res version of something I love, tools like SauceNAO can help trace it back to a higher-quality source.
